Albarn explained the origins of "Mr. Tembo," saying it was one of the 60 or so songs he gave producer and XL Records head Richard Russell. "[The song] was for a baby elephant I met in a place called Mkomazi, in Tanzania," he said. "It was recently orphaned and walked onto this aerodrome; the people I know took it in and called it Mr. Tembo. I was there, and I met this little elephant, and he was very sweet. I sang it to him. It was recorded on a phone, and in a light-hearted moment, I put it on a list for Richard. He said, 'I'd really like you to try that,' so I did." rolling stone Facebook Twitter SoundCloud
